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about preschools in Shiocton, WI:

What types of preschool programs are available in Shiocton, WI?

In Shiocton, parents typically find options through the Shiocton School District's 4K program, which is often a community-based, part-day program held at local early childhood centers or the elementary school. Additionally, there may be home-based or private childcare providers offering preschool curricula. Due to the village's size, exploring options in nearby communities like New London or Seymour can provide more choices, including faith-based or Montessori programs.

How does the public 4K program work in the Shiocton School District?

The Shiocton School District typically partners with local certified early childhood centers to provide its 4-year-old kindergarten (4K) program at no direct tuition cost to families. Enrollment is through the district, and the program follows the school calendar, offering part-day sessions. It's important to contact the Shiocton Elementary School office directly for the most current enrollment procedures, partnership locations, and schedule, as these can vary year to year.

What should I look for to ensure a preschool in the Shiocton area is high-quality?

Look for programs where staff are licensed by the State of Wisconsin and the facility is certified by YoungStar, Wisconsin's childcare quality rating system. A high-quality program will have a structured curriculum aligned with early learning standards, low child-to-teacher ratios, and a safe, engaging environment. Don't hesitate to ask for a tour and observe how teachers interact with children during a visit.

Are there any unique considerations for preschool schedules and transportation in Shiocton?

Yes, given Shiocton's rural setting, transportation can be a key factor. The school district may provide busing for its 4K program, but private preschools usually do not. Program schedules are often part-day (morning or afternoon), so parents need to plan for drop-off, pick-up, and potential gaps in care. Coordinating with other local families for carpools can be a helpful strategy.

When and how do I enroll my child in a preschool in Shiocton?

For the district's 4K program, enrollment typically begins in early spring for the following fall, and you must register through the Shiocton School District. For private or home-based preschools, timelines vary, and it's wise to contact providers 6-12 months in advance due to limited slots. Always check specific enrollment deadlines, required documentation (like immunization records), and if there are residency requirements for district programs.

Finding the Right Start: A Guide to Private Preschools in Shiocton, Wisconsin

For parents in Shiocton, the search for "private preschools near me" is about much more than just finding a convenient location. It's about discovering a nurturing environment where your little one can build a foundation for lifelong learning, right here in our close-knit community. The early years are so formative, and choosing a preschool is one of the first significant decisions we make for our children's educational journey. In our area, private preschools offer unique opportunities for personalized attention and specialized curricula that can cater to your child's individual needs and your family's values.

When beginning your search in the Shiocton area, think beyond a simple list of names. Consider what environment will help your child blossom. Many local private preschools, whether faith-based or independently run, often feature smaller class sizes. This means teachers can truly get to know your child, understanding their strengths, their moments of shyness, and their sparks of curiosity. This personalized approach is a hallmark of private early education and can be especially comforting for children experiencing their first separation from home. It’s worth scheduling visits to feel the atmosphere of each school; notice how the staff interacts with the children and if the space feels warm, safe, and engaging.

As you explore options, have a set of questions ready. Ask about the daily routine—is there a balance of structured learning and free play? Inquire about their philosophy on early literacy and numeracy, and how social skills like sharing and empathy are woven into the day. For many Shiocton families, understanding the school's approach to outdoor time is also key, given our beautiful natural surroundings. Does the program incorporate nature exploration? Also, be sure to discuss practicalities like schedules, safety protocols, and communication methods between teachers and parents. A good preschool will welcome these questions and provide clear, reassuring answers.

Remember, the "best" preschool is the one that best fits your child and your family. Trust your instincts during your visits. Does your child seem drawn to the activities or the classroom setup? Do you feel a sense of partnership with the director? Finding the right private preschool in our community is about creating a supportive bridge between home and formal education. It’s an investment in those crucial early years, setting the stage for confidence, curiosity, and a genuine love for learning. By taking the time to research and visit, you can find a wonderful local preschool where your child will thrive, building friendships and foundational skills that will serve them well in kindergarten and beyond.
